A Painful Loss That Shocked Many
A family in Kericho County is slowly healing after losing their loved one in a terrible helicopter crash.
The accident happened in February and took the lives of several people, including Johana Ng'eno and Amos Kipngetich.
The loss left families in deep pain. Dreams were cut short, and hope seemed lost.
A Kind Promise That Brought Light
After the tragedy, a leader stepped in to help.
Nelson Koech visited the grieving family and made a promise—to build a new home for Amos Kipngetich’s parents.
He said he wanted to honor the dream their son had. Amos had always wished for his parents to live in a good house.
Construction Begins: Hope Starts to Grow
Just a few weeks later, work on the house started.
The building quickly took shape, and neighbors began to notice the progress.
For the family, this was more than just a house. It was a sign that they were not alone in their pain.
More Than a House: A Gift of Dignity
The new home will give the parents a better life.
It means safety, comfort, and respect.
The MP also promised to give them a cow to help them earn a living and support themselves.
